About MACKEREL FILLETS IN HOT SAUCE
MACKEREL FILLETS IN HOT SAUCE is a moderate-calorie food with 212 calories per 100-gram serving. Its primary macronutrient source is fat, providing 23.5g of protein, 0g of carbohydrates, and 11.8g of fat. This food belongs to the Canned Seafood category.
Ingredients
MACKEREL, OLIVE OIL, CHILI PEPPER, CUCUMBER, CARROT, PEPPER SEED, CLOVE AND SALT
Dietary Information
MACKEREL FILLETS IN HOT SAUCE is considered low-carb and keto-friendly, high-protein, making it a suitable choice for various dietary plans.
Calorie Breakdown
At 212 calories per 100 grams, MACKEREL FILLETS IN HOT SAUCE gets 44% of its calories from protein, 0% from carbohydrates, and 50% from fat. This is moderately high, similar to many cooked grains and dairy products.
